Assinations, Torture, Kidnapping, Drug Trafficking in cans of Jalapenos: El Chapo will not have it easy

Translated by Otis B Fly-Wheel for Borderland Beat from a Sinembargo article

Subject Matter: Joaquin Archivaldo Guzman Loera, El Chapo
Recommendation: No prior subject matter knowledge required

Assassination of Zetas at point blank, acts of torture, kidnapping and intent to import tons of cocaine in cans of jalapenos, are among the accusations that Joaquin Archivaldo Guzman Loera will face.


Reporter: Sinembargo Redaction
on the morning of 8th of November of 1992, sicarios entered a disco-tec in Puerta Vallarta, Jalisco. Carrying weapons and seeking revenge, they fired on members of the criminal organization led by the Arellano Felix brothers.

No less than six people died in the shoot out. Chroniclers of the epoch attribute the massacre t to Joaquin Guzman Loera, a youngster known as El Chapo. A chapter in his life that follows him to his cell in New York and that could, according to Brooklyn prosecutors, soon appear on his charge sheet.

This was narrated by Alan Feuer for the New York Times, in the text " 7 tons of cocaine in cans of jalapenos: the evidence against El Chapo, where he presents the evidence that now confronts the Mexican.




The shoot out in Puerta Vallarta, occurred while Guzman was " consolidating his control of smuggling routes as a rising power in the Sinaloa cartel" and is now registered in a 90 page government memorandum submitted in the case on Tuesday.

"The memorandum was designed to list the crimes that Mr. Guzman was believed to have committed, but they were not specifically presented in his indictment. Those were legion, the note said, and included assassinations, acts of torture, kidnappings, prison detentions and an attempt to smuggle seven tons of cocaine in jalapeno cans", writes Alan.


Since Loera was sent to New York fifteen months ago, his trial has been bather in legal technicalities related to his extradition, " and in arguments about the harsh conditions of his confinement in the high security wing of Manhattan's Federal prison. " So now the detailed account goes: even with canned cola. At least that's what Alan says.

There are chapters on Archivaldo's misdeeds. In 2001 for example, Guzman ordered the capture of sicarios, alleged members of Los Zetas. Acts of torture were not carried out by him personally, but in one of the cases, "the accused shot at his rivals at point blank range and ordered his henchmen to dispose of the bodies."

In 2006, after relaxing during a lunch, he killed two members of Los Zetas, said the government, with head shots from a rifle, says Alan, from the documents to which he had access.

There are up to 40 witnesses who could provide testimony, according to the text. They will be describing the brutalities that the government included in their memorandum, but their accounts will not be the only evidence presented.

"Prosecutors wrote that they also had satellite photos of Mr Guzman and his operation, seized drug accounting books, dozens of videos, thousands of intercepted phone calls and emails, and more than 300,000 pages of documents," said Feuer.
